Founded in 1912 as Swansea Town, the club changed its name to Swansea City in 1970 to reflect the city’s status. They joined the Football League in 1920 and play home games at the Swansea.com Stadium (formerly the Liberty Stadium) since 2005. Swansea climbed from the fourth tier to the Premier League in 2011 and won the League Cup in 2013, qualifying for the UEFA Europa League. After relegation in 2018, they continue to compete in the Championship.
